Why Spiritual Growth Matters:
Before we delve into the meaning of life and how spirituality leads us towards peace and serenity. It is important to have a deeper understanding of what spiritual growth means and why it matters most in our lives. Spiritual growth is a lifelong journey of deepening our faith, understanding God’s purpose, and aligning our lives with His will. It’s not about achieving perfection but about growing through grace. Every believer faces moments that test their faith, challenges that seem insurmountable, unanswered prayers, or seasons of waiting that feel endless.
In such times, books for spiritual transformation serve as gentle companions, helping readers rediscover their spiritual identity and reconnect with divine truth. They offer stories that resonate with our challenges and difficult phases in life and, most importantly, teach us resilience and faith.
These books serve as a great source for helping people understand that your Lord will never leave you in the darkest phases of our lives. It’s the divine intervention that promises to save us and leads us towards prosperity and success. These books help cultivate a mindset anchored in trust rather than fear, gratitude rather than despair.
However, it is important to note that when we engage with books on faith building, we invite spiritual mentors, authors, pastors, and believers into our hearts. Through their experiences and revelations, we learn new ways to pray, forgive, and hope again. Reading about others who have walked similar paths reminds us that faith is not about avoiding hardship but about finding God’s presence within it.

The Power of Testimony: Faith in Real Life:
When you begin reading books on healing and spirituality, one of the most notable aspects is personal testimony. Real-life stories of faith remind us that miracles are not distant events from ancient times, and they still happen today.
A beautiful example of this can be found in Dr. Joyce D. Hightower’s Unbelievably Believable: A Miraculous View of This Slice of My Life. Through her remarkable journey, Dr. Hightower shares powerful experiences of divine intervention, faith under pressure, and spiritual awakening. Her story invites readers to reflect on their own encounters with God’s grace and to trust in His mysterious, miraculous ways.
Moreover, these Christian books for personal growth books remind us that faith is dynamic and it changes with our maturity and sensibility towards life. Dr. Hightower’s experiences clearly show us the same. His life experiences, ranging from her medical missions in Africa to her moments of revelation, illustrate how trusting God can lead us to places we never imagined. Her testimony becomes a beacon of hope, showing that even in the darkest seasons, God is still writing our story.
